Job description

Thrivable is a real-time healthcare market research platform helping patients, pharmaceutical companies, and medtech organizations develop better products, services, and experiences through fast, actionable patient insights.

We’re looking for a hands-on researcher who excels at the technical and creative process of pulling together patient survey data into coherent, compelling narratives. This role is about creating survey instruments and digging into the data to find the story that matters for our clients.

This is not a “manage from a distance” role. We need someone who is willing to do the actual work — programming surveys, digging through messy data, reviewing transcripts, synthesizing findings, building decks, and delivering strategic recommendations. The right person is both intellectually sharp and execution-oriented.

This role is ideal for someone coming from academic research, healthcare research, consulting, agency work, or a postdoctoral environment who wants broader ownership and faster-moving work.
